In-line filters with separate tap
Such filters consist of one or more housings that are built into the water supply system and located under the sink. At the same time, a separate tap is brought to the sink for drinking water. Such a system contains multi-stage cleaning: coarse, during which mechanical impurities are removed; thin, retaining the smallest particles; a filter that destroys harmful bacteria; and an iron reducing filter. These water purifiers have a very long resource from 4000 to 15000 liters, a high filtration rate, and the level of purification by such a device is so high that water from any source can be made useful and clean. Such filters have a wide price range – from 2 to 10 thousand rubles. It is necessary to change the filter modules every six months – a year. However, the system requires professional installation.
The most effective method for obtaining purified water. It is installed under the sink, built into the water supply system and also has a separate tap for drinking water. The filter contains three stages of water purification and a special storage tank. The main filtering element of this system is a semi-permeable reverse osmosis membrane. Its pores are so small that only water molecules can pass through, and everything else remains on the other side of the membrane. The result is very high quality purified water, free from excess hardness, iron, sediment, heavy metals, bacteria and viruses. The reverse osmosis membrane needs to be changed every three years, and the post-purification modules – once a year.
However, traditional reverse osmosis filters have a number of significant disadvantages. Firstly, you have to use a storage tank for clean water, which is larger than the filter itself. Secondly, the pressure in the water supply system must be high, at least three and a half atmospheres. Thirdly, a large amount of water is needed to flush the membrane, that is, to get 1 liter of crystal clear drink, you need to drain 10 liters of water into the sewer. And, fourthly, the abundance of control tubes and valves makes the filter very cumbersome.
